CHAMP PROSPECTS #3

Posted on: Fri 05 Aug 2005

We assess the prospects for five more of Rangers' rivals in this season's Championship.

This time we turn our attentions to Millwall, Norwich, Plymouth, Preston and Reading.

Could one of this bunch finish top of the table? Will one of these teams have a shocker and find themselves staring relegation in the face?

 MILLWALL

Home: The New Den Capacity: 20,146

Manager: Colin Lee

Last season: 14th

QPR Fixtures: New Den: Sep 27; Loftus Road: Feb 11

Players in: Sammy Igoe (Swindon, undisclosed)

Players out: Dennis Wise (Southampton, free), Peter Sweeney (Stoke,undisclosed), Joe Dolan (Leyton Orient, free), Danny Dichio (Preston, £160,000), Paul Ifill (Sheff Utd £ 800,000), Darren Ward (C Palace, £ 1.1m), Kevin Muscat (released)

One look at the 'in' and 'out' lists should be indiocation enough that Millwall face a far tougher season. Boardroom wrangles and the bizarre appointment/dissmissal of Steve Claridge only serve to heighten the sense that there is trouble brewing at the New Den. Relegation could be on the cards.

Editor's prediction: Struggles ahead


 NORWICH CITY

Home: Carrow Road Capacity: 24,500

Manager: Nigel Worthington

Last season: 19th, Premiership

QPR Fixtures: Loftus Road: Oct 22; Carrow Road: Apr 17

Players in: Matthieu Louis-Jean (Nottm Forest, undisclosed), Peter Thorne (Cardiff, undisclosed), Jurgen Colin (PSV Eindhoven £250,000), Andy Hughes (Reading, undisclosed), Jason Jarrett (Wigan, free)

Players out: Gary Holt (Nottm Forest, undisclosed), Thomas Helveg (M'gladbach £ 135,000), Marc Edworthy (Derby, free), Phil Mulryne (Cardiff, free), Mathias Svensson Elfsborg, £100,000), Mathias Jonson (Djurgardens, £700,000)

With key players such as Dean Ashton, Darren Huckerby and Robert Green staying put, the Canaries will be one of the teams to beat this season. With the canny addition of impressive Championship players such as Peter Thorne and Andy Hughes, City have the credentials to bounce straight back and if they are lucky with injuries could well top the pile.

Editor's prediction: Automatic promotion


 PLYMOUTH ARGYLE

Home: Home Park Capacity: 20,134

Manager: Bobby Williamson

Last season: 17th

QPR Fixtures: Loftus Road: Oct 18; Home Park: Nov 19

Players in: Rufus Brevett (West Ham, free), Taribo West (Al-Arabi, undisclosed), Bojan Djordjic (Rangers, free), Anthony Barness (Bolton, free)

Players out: Matt Villis (Torquay, free), David Worrell (Rotherham, free), Graham Coughlan (Sheff Wed, undisclosed), Peter Gilbert (Leicester £200,000)

Plymouth struggled a little more than they may have expected last season, dicing with relegation whilst their fellow new boys QPR eyed the play-offs. But with some imaginative signings they could climb the table and avoid the sweat of a late scramble away from the drop zone

Editor's prediction: Lower mid-table


 PRESTON NORTH END

Home: Deepdale Capacity: 21,412

Manager: Billy Davies

Last season: 5th

QPR Fixtures: Deepdale: Oct 15; Loftus Road: Nov 22;

Players in: Dave Hibbert (Port Vale, undisclosed), Joe Anyinsah (Bristol C, undisclosed), Danny Dichio (Millwall £160,000)

Players out: Eddie Lewis (Leeds, free), Simon Lynch (Dundee, undisclosed)

The Lillywhites caught everyone by surprise with a surge in to the play-offs and a narrow defeat at the Millennium Stadium. A team without stars guided by the pragmatic Billy Davies will be boosted by the addition of Danny Dichio, but they will do well to repeat their successes of 04-05.

Editor's prediction: No glory this year


 READING

Home: Madejski Stadium Capacity: 24,200

Manager: Steve Coppell

Last season: 7th

QPR Fixtures: Loftus Road: Nov 5; Madejski Stadium: Apr 30

Players in: Steve Hunt (Brentford, free), Leroy Lita (Bristol C £1m), Chris Makin (Leicester, free), Kevin Doyle (Cork City, undisclosed), Shane Long (Cork City, undisclosed)

Players out: Nick Forster (Ipswich, free), Paul Brooker (Brentford, free), Lloyd Owusu (Brentford, free), Andy Hughes (Norwich, undisclosed), Dean Morgan (Luton, free), Shaun Goater (Southend, free) Ricky Newman (Brentford, free)

Almost permanently on the fringes of the play-offs, the Royals are always here or thereabouts without ever quite having enough to break the shackles. Plenty of players have come and gone during the summer and it remains to be seen how quickly this new squad gels. But the addition of Leroy Lita and Chris Makin suggests good times ahead.

Editor's prediction: Play-off fringes again
